Proper maintenance ensures your cooling mat delivers peak performance year after year. Dust accumulation can seriously impair cooling efficiency, making regular cleaning essential. A gentle wipe with a damp cloth and mild cleaner keeps airflow channels clear.
Avoid placing heavy items on your cooling mat, as this may damage its structure and reduce effectiveness. Liquid spills demand immediate attention to prevent internal damage. With basic care, these accessories can provide reliable service through many hot seasons.
Cooling mats offer refreshing relief for pets during heatwaves, using gel-based or other advanced technologies to maintain surfaces several degrees cooler than ambient temperature. Available in various shapes and sizes, these mats cater to different breeds and preferred resting positions. They're a straightforward solution for preventing pet overheating in summer months.
The selection ranges from basic flat designs to sophisticated models with contoured edges. Consider your pet's size, habits, and cooling needs when choosing. Regular inspection for wear ensures continued cooling performance.

Traveling pet owners should consider specialized cooling gear like temperature-regulated car mats, ventilated carriers, and portable misting bottles. These become essential when transporting pets in warm conditions.
Budget-conscious owners can create effective cooling solutions using household items. Dampening a pet's coat, applying cool compresses, or placing ice packs (wrapped in towels) in bedding areas can provide immediate relief when combined with other cooling methods.
